The Vercel AI SDK is the TypeScript toolkit for building AI-powered applications. Connect Aspire through Vinkius and every tool is available as a typed function. ready for React Server Components, API routes, or any Node.js backend.

Vinkius supports streamable HTTP and SSE.

typescript
import { createMCPClient } from "@ai-sdk/mcp";
import { generateText } from "ai";
import { openai } from "@ai-sdk/openai";

async function main() {
  const mcpClient = await createMCPClient({
    transport: {
      type: "http",
      // Your Vinkius token. get it at cloud.vinkius.com
      url: "https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p",
    },
  });

  try {
    const tools = await mcpClient.tools();
    const { text } = await generateText({
      model: openai("gpt-4o"),
      tools,
      prompt: "Using Aspire, list all available capabilities.",
    });
    console.log(text);
  } finally {
    await mcpClient.close();
  }
}

main();

Aspire MCP Tools for Vercel AI SDK (8)

These 8 tools become available when you connect Aspire to Vercel AI SDK via MCP:

01

get_account_check

Verify Aspire account connection

02

get_member

Get detailed profile for a specific creator/member

03

get_post

Get engagement metrics for a specific post

04

get_project

Get details for a specific project

05

list_campaigns

Alias for list_projects. Lists marketing campaigns

06

list_posts

List social posts and content performance

07

list_project_members

List creators and members associated with a project

08

list_projects

List all active and archived projects/campaigns in Aspire

Aspire + Vercel AI SDK FAQ

Common questions about integrating Aspire MCP Server with Vercel AI SDK.

01

How does the Vercel AI SDK connect to MCP servers?

Import createMCPClient from @ai-sdk/mcp and pass the server URL. The SDK discovers all tools and provides typed TypeScript interfaces for each one.
02

Can I use MCP tools in Edge Functions?

Yes. The AI SDK is fully edge-compatible. MCP connections work on Vercel Edge Functions, Cloudflare Workers, and similar runtimes.
03

Does it support streaming tool results?

Yes. The SDK provides streaming primitives like useChat and streamText that handle tool calls and display results progressively in the UI.
